About The Position

Archbishop Hannan High School is seeking an enthusiastic and visionary Theater Director to lead our Blackfriars Drama Program beginning with the 2026–2027 academic year. This position offers an exciting opportunity to shape a vibrant theatrical community rooted in artistic excellence, student leadership, and Catholic values. The Theater Director will oversee all aspects of the school's drama productions and drama club while mentoring students in grades 8–12 through meaningful creative experiences. About the Blackfriars The goal of the Archbishop Hannan High School Blackfriars is to positively represent our school in our community by creating artistic, expressive opportunities for students through theatre arts. The drama club, previously known as The Performing Hawks, debuted in the spring of 1991 in Meraux, LA and is now lovingly known as the Blackfriars.

Requirements

  • Prior directing and/or theatrical production experience
  • Strong leadership, communication, and organizational skills
  • Experience mentoring and working with high school students
  • Knowledge of theatrical production processes
  • Availability for after-school rehearsals, evening events, and weekend performances
  • Bachelor's degree or formal training in Theatre, Performing Arts, Arts Education, or a related field preferred

Responsibilities

  • Direct and produce two major productions annually, including: One non-musical play, One full-length musical
  • Lead auditions, casting, rehearsals, and performances
  • Collaborate on all production elements including: Set design, Costumes, Lighting, Music, Choreography
  • Oversee the Blackfriars Drama Club
  • Serve as moderator for the International Thespian Society, Troupe 8649 (optional based on candidate interest and experience)
  • Prepare students for participation in the Louisiana Thespian Festival
  • Manage production budgets, schedules, ticketing, and administrative operations
  • Coordinate promotion and marketing efforts with the school communications team
  • Work collaboratively with parent volunteers and school leadership
  • Foster a safe, organized, creative, and inclusive environment for students
